Output f668883b35eb36dc8248b3557ea99c42ff984c0b6fb50272b67064023aa3b4d3:8

value
543200
script pubkey
OP_0 OP_PUSHBYTES_20 75bc27b4fccf0e5dab2c8f83925227d5aa3f3e09
address
bc1qwk7z0d8ueu89m2ev37pey5386k4r70sfzj6x63
transaction
f668883b35eb36dc8248b3557ea99c42ff984c0b6fb50272b67064023aa3b4d3